Lady Camels dealt home loss by Charleston Southern

BUIES CREEK, N.C. --- Summer Price scored in double-figures for the fourth-straight game, but Campbell suffered a 60-45 loss to the visiting Charleston Southern Buccaneers on Tuesday night.

Price tallied 14 points with a pair of three pointers and two assists for the Lady Camels (10-16, 5-12 BSC). Sarah Smith added eight points off the bench while Amanda Coffer pulled down eight rebounds and finished with six points. MaKala Rouse dished out a career-high eight assists and also scored six points.

A 7-0 run to end the third period drew Campbell within 12 points of the Buccaneer (13-14, 8-10) lead to start the fourth. Both sides went scoreless for the first half of the final frame as three free throws for CU pushed the run to 10-straight points.

With the CSU lead down to 52-43 with 3:17 left to play, an Alyssa Mann jumper broke a nearly 10 minute Buccaneer scoring drought. Mann went back-to-back with two more points in the next possession and Rouse hit a jumper with 53 seconds on the clock as the CSU advantage stood at 56-45. Those would be the final points the Lady Camels scored as the Bucs drained four free throws in the final minute to seal the win.

Three Charleston Southern players finished in double-figures with Mann leading the way at 13 points. Nayla Long and Rachel Burns each tallied 12 points as Elyse Kiploks pulled down a game-high nine rebounds.

After an early scoring drought, a Price three pointer cut the Charleston Southern lead to 12-7 with 2:59 left in the first. The Buccaneer advantage was still five before a late free throw gave CSU a 17-11 lead after one period of play.

Neither side led by more than eight in the second period. A RaeChaun Edwards three pointer pulled CU back within four of the lead (25-21) midway through the frame. CSU's advantage remained four after two Jessica Pone free throws set the score at 29-25 with a minute left to go in the second. However, four points in the final minute sent the Bucs to the halftime locker room with a 33-25 advantage.

An early second-half three by Burns gave Charleston Southern its first double-digit lead of the game. Later in the third, a 7-0 run over a four minute stretch pushed the Buccaneer lead to the largest of the contest at 52-33 with 1:29 left in the period.

Both sides struggled from the field as each shot below 40 percent. CU was plagued with 20 turnovers which resulted in 12 CSU points. Each team registered 18 points in the paint while the Lady Camels held a narrow 42-41 advantage on the boards.

Up next, the Lady Camels will hit the road for their final two regular season road games starting on Saturday at Big South leaders UNC Asheville.
